How to Choose a Safe and Licensed Betting Site
First thing is the licence. In Ireland most reputable operators are licensed by the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or the UK Gambling Commission – both are respected and subject to regular audits. A licensed casino means the RNG is tested, the payout percentages are transparent, and you have a legal avenue if something goes wrong.
Security goes hand‑in‑hand with licensing. Look for sites that use 128‑bit SSL encryption, have two‑factor authentication options, and keep personal data behind firewalls. If the site also offers a clear responsible gambling policy, you’ll know they care about safe play, not just profit.
Bonuses and Promotions – What to Look For
Welcome bonuses look shiny, but the devil hides in the fine print. A 100% match up to €200 sounds great, yet if the wagering requirement is 40x, you’ll need to bet €8,000 before you can cash out. Compare the “welcome bonus” against the “wagering requirements” – lower multipliers mean you keep more of the bonus money.
Other promotions like free spins, reload bonuses or risk‑free bets can add value, but only if they’re tied to games you actually enjoy. A quick tip: write down the bonus code, the expiry date, and the minimum odds for sports bets – it saves you from nasty surprise when you try to claim.
Payment Methods and Withdrawal Speed
Irish players usually prefer familiar deposit methods: Visa, Mastercard, Paysafecard, and popular e‑wallets like Skrill or Neteller. Some sites also accept direct bank transfers, which can be slower but feel safer for larger sums.
When it comes to withdrawals, speed matters. Look for “instant payouts” or “within 24 hours” promises. Sites that process withdrawals to e‑wallets usually finish the job faster than those that only support bank transfers. Below is a short checklist you can use:
- Does the site support your preferred deposit method?
- What is the typical withdrawal processing time?
- Are there any hidden fees on either side?

Sportsbook vs Casino – Which Fits Your Playstyle?
If you’re a football fan, the sportsbook will be your main playground. Look for markets that cover the Irish leagues, Premier League, and even niche sports like Gaelic games. Check the “minimum odds” rule – some sites require odds of 1.50 or higher for bonus eligibility.
Casino lovers should focus on RTP (return to player) and volatility. A slot with 96% RTP and medium volatility offers a balanced mix of small wins and occasional big hits. Live casino games give you that authentic feel, but remember they often have higher minimum bets than the standard virtual games.
Customer Support and Verification Process
Good support can be a lifesaver when you hit a snag with verification or a withdrawal. The best operators provide 24/7 live chat, email, and phone lines – all staffed by people who actually speak your language. Test the response time by sending a simple question before you register; a quick reply is a good sign.
Verification (KYC) usually asks for a photo ID, proof of address and sometimes a recent utility bill. Sites that let you upload documents via a secure portal and approve them within a day are far more user‑friendly than those that take a week and ask for repeated documents.

Tips for Beginners and Responsible Gambling
Starting out is easy: click “register”, fill in your name, email, and set a strong password. Most sites will ask you to verify your account before you can withdraw – just have a scan of your driver’s licence ready. Keep your bankroll separate from daily expenses and set a weekly loss limit; many platforms let you self‑exclude if you feel things getting out of hand.
Remember, gambling should be fun, not a way to solve money problems. Use the built‑in “responsible gambling” tools: deposit limits, session timers, and reality checks. If you ever feel you’re chasing losses, reach out to the site’s support team – they can guide you to local help lines in Ireland.
